    Warping and Deformation

    Warping and deformation are common issues affecting vinyl records. These problems often result from exposure to heat or improper storage. He may experience distorted sound quality as a result. Maintaining a stable environment is crucial for preservation. He should store records vertically in a cool place. This helps prevent warping. Regular inspections can identify early signs of deformation.

    Storage Solutions for Vinyl Preservation

    Optimal storage solutions for vinyl preservation include using dedicated record shelves. These shelves prevent warping and damage. He should store records vertically to maintain their shape. Additionally, using protective sleeves is essential. This minimizes exposure to dust and scratches. He values the importance of proper storage. It significantly extends record lifespan.

    Digital Preservation of Vinyl Records

    Digital preservation of vinyl records involves converting analog sound to digital formats. This process ensures long-term accessibility and protection. He can use high-quality audio interfaces for optimal results. Such equipment captures sound accurately. Regular backups are essential for data security. He values the importance of digital archives. They safeguard his collection effectively.
